Spicy Chicken gravy ready within an hour🌸🍋🌸🍋🌸🍋🌸🍋🌸
One Kilo plus chicken legs ready within an hour. Spicy chicken gravy.
Ingredients and instructions are here;
8 plus chicken legs (around 2 to 3 pounds)
1 large onion (Pyaaz) peel, chopped
1 to 2 fresh tomatoes cut into two pieces
1 teaspoon of tomato paste
5 to 6 cloves of fresh garlic (Lehson)
2 inches thick fresh ginger (Adrak)
Handful of fresh cilantro
1 teaspoon of salt or as needed (Namak)
1 teaspoon of cumin seeds (Safaid Zeera)
1 stick of daal Chini (Cinnamon)
1/2 teaspoon of Kolongy (black seeds)
1 teaspoon of all seasoning powder
1/2 teaspoon of Haldi (turmeric powder)
1/2 teaspoon of cayenne powder (Mirch)
1 cup of water or as needed to make a tender
3 to 4 tablespoons of oil/ghee
Add oil to the pan/pot and chopped onion, cumin seeds, cinnamon stick and fry until golden brown, add other ingredients and fry until mixture is smooth add chicken and stir a few minutes before adding water to the pan. Cook until tender and garnish with fresh cilantro.

Cooking tips to achieve the best results include frying the cumin seeds, cinnamon stick, and onions until golden brown, which helps release the essential oils in these spices and provides a crunchy sweetness to the gravy. After frying the paste to a smooth texture, adding the chicken and sautéing it briefly before pouring water helps to lock in the flavors and ensures even cooking.
